Маршрутные испытания в угловых 6 - PullRequest
0 голосов
/ 26 февраля 2019

Я новичок в angular 6. Я пишу контрольный пример для файла app-routing.module.ts.

{ path: '', component: RegistrationComponent },
{ path: 'register', component: RegistrationComponent },
{ path: 'login', component: LoginPageComponent }

Я создал файл app-routing.module.spec.ts

 it('navigate to "" redirects you to /login', fakeAsync(() => {

router.navigate(['']);
tick();
  expect(location.path()).toBe('/login');

}));

выдает ошибку как

Тип AppComponent является частью объявлений двух модулей: AppModule и DynamicTestModule!

Пожалуйста, рассмотрите возможность перемещения AppComponent в более высокий модуль, который импортирует AppModuleи DynamicTestModule.

Вы также можете создать новый NgModule, который экспортирует и включает в себя AppComponent, затем импортирует этот NgModule в AppModule и DynamicTestModule.

в app.module.ts Я импортировал RegistrationModule, LoginModule

Что означает DynamicTestModule?это модуль тестирования компонента?

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...